    Was at 15-30% of average precip until the 3.25" last week. Still 3" away from April-July normal precip. So no the drought is not over.

          Tweety makes a point in that those that don't understand how a crop is grown getting rain end of July doesn't make a crop in areas that were in drought. It will help those that had some rain earlier to have some crop growing. And in areas where there was lots of rain you re being hurt by his much this quick. So it really has to be defined a lot better as to what you are talking about.
          If your talking soil moisture or growing a good crop not always the same thing.
